Group commends Tinubu’s economic initiatives

A group christened ‘Grassroot Support for Tinubu 2027- The 1019 Initiative’ has lauded the efforts of President Bola Ahmed Tinubu to rejig the economy and urged Nigerians, irrespective of their political tribes, and religious affiliations to support the policies and initiatives being put in place to reposition the country.

The convener of the group, Tersoo David Ukechir told newsmen in Jos, Plateau State, that the cause of the hardship being experienced in the country is a result of years of misguided policies and poor governance by the previous governments, adding the economy nosedived under their watch without measures to arrest the situation.

“The difficulty in the country is unfortunate. Our president inherited a situation that needed tough decisions for us to be pulled out of the mess created by the previous administration. Some will argue that the dollar wasn’t this high before, but the question is: what was the government doing to the dollar? Were they taking money meant for development and pushing the dollar down artificially?

“The reality is that we had to allow the bubble to burst. The previous government tried to prevent it, but the economic mismanagement over eight years couldn’t last. Now, the market forces are taking their course. The hardship we are experiencing is an effect of that.”

He stated that the recent Supreme Court judgement on local government autonomy will propel development at the grassroots and as well reduce migration to state capitals and other urban centres across the country.

Said he: This is part of the achievements of this administration and part of the plans to reposition the country. If enforced, it will decongest state capitals, and young people in local government areas will now have access to contracts of N5 million, N10 million, and so on. This will reduce the migration to state and federal capitals for projects.

“I can assure you that the hardships in the country are temporary because the president and his team are not folding their arms and everything is going to be fine because he loves this country and believes in it. He will never allow it to fall. This gives me the energy to keep pushing for him,” he said.

The Convener, who said President Tinubu needs the support of everyone, disclosed that the GST 1029 Initiative has since embarked on some projects such as boreholes, medical outreaches, and solar-powered boreholes in states across the country to complement and support the efforts of the administration.

“This has caused us millions of naira, but we are not relenting; over 140 projects have been completed; a good example is the girls’ school. We are renovating a school with 200 students that was in a dilapidated state. We are bringing it up to standard because this is what our president stands for: action, not just promises for the next election.

“As for the grassroots support for Tinubu, we started campaigning for him three years and seven months ago. Our campaign strategy is about delivering real benefits to the people, not just waiting for the election season.”
